Scintigraphic patterns of gallium-67 uptake in the breast

YC Kim, ML Brown and JH Thrall

A review of 542 67Ga scans was undertaken to determine the incidence of 67Ga uptake in the "normal" breast, to establish factors modifying the uptke of 67Ga, and to define patterns of "normal" vs. pathologic accumulation. Nonpathologic uptake of 67Ga was demonstrated in 29 patients (12% of female patients) and was most often associated with conditions stimulating prolactin production or related to estrogenic hormone administration. This type of uptake was symmetrical but of varying pattern depending on the underlying stimulus. Pathologic uptake of 67Ga was demonstrated in 3 cases and always resulted in asymmetrical appearance of the breasts.
